Really well. It’s a breeze to navigate MEL. I’ve always had 24L on a United B789. It has taken me between 11 and 16 minutes to get from the seat to the NZ Lounge (clock starts when the MEL agent gets on the horn to welcome us.) The security check has always been open with at most one person ahead of me. After the NZ agent calls the flight, if you’re GS or 1K, you can delay about 10 minutes before going back to the gate—GS and 1Ks have separate, pre-boarding “pens.” It’s the easiest MR I’ve done.

If you want even even more miles, BUR or ONT or SNA via SFO or DEN back to LAX then on to MEL, sometimes price out $10 to $40 more, but add from 2,000 to 3,000 more BIS miles. I haven’t done this bookend option yet; I just found it.

MEL is a great MR—when the price is right.
